GSK525762 + abiraterone is a combination of two investigational drugs primarily studied for metastatic castrate-resistant prostate cancer (mCRPC) in individuals who have progressed after prior androgen deprivation or androgen receptor–targeted therapies. GSK525762 (also known as molibresib) is an oral small-molecule pan-bromodomain and extraterminal (BET) inhibitor. BET proteins, particularly BRD4, cooperate with the androgen receptor (AR) to drive transcriptional programs crucial for prostate cancer cell growth and proliferation. GSK525762 suppresses BET-dependent, AR-driven transcription. Abiraterone is a CYP17A1 inhibitor that suppresses androgen biosynthesis, thereby lowering androgen levels and impeding AR signaling. The combination is hypothesized to overcome resistance to AR-directed therapies or enhance their efficacy by targeting parallel and complementary signaling axes in prostate cancer cells. The drug combination has undergone Phase 1 studies to determine safety, tolerability, pharmacokinetics, and early clinical activity, especially for patients who failed abiraterone or enzalutamide[1][3][5].
